1. Fall Guys
Fall Guys is an absolute blast! This free-to-play battle royale game throws you into a series of hilarious obstacle courses with up to 60 other players. The goal? Be the last bean standing! With its colorful graphics, wacky physics, and simple yet addictive gameplay, Fall Guys is perfect for quick bursts of fun or longer gaming sessions. The game is constantly updated with new seasons, each bringing fresh challenges, costumes, and themes to keep the gameplay exciting. Whether you're navigating treacherous platforms, dodging giant fruit, or competing in team-based mini-games, Fall Guys offers endless opportunities for laughter and memorable moments.
The charm of Fall Guys lies in its unpredictable nature. You never know what kind of chaos will unfold in each round, and that's part of what makes it so addictive. The game's physics-based gameplay means that even the best-laid plans can go awry in an instant, leading to hilarious falls and unexpected victories. The customization options are also a major draw, allowing you to dress up your bean in a variety of quirky costumes, from animals and superheroes to food items and pop culture references. The social aspect of the game is another highlight, as you can team up with friends or compete against them in private lobbies. Fall Guys is a game that's easy to pick up but difficult to master, making it accessible to players of all skill levels. 2. Fortnite
Fortnite is a global phenomenon, and for good reason. This free-to-play battle royale game combines intense shooting action with creative building mechanics. Drop onto the island, gather resources, build forts, and battle it out to be the last one standing. With its constantly evolving map, regular updates, and huge community, Fortnite always has something new to offer. The game's cross-platform compatibility allows you to play with friends on various devices, making it easy to squad up and conquer the island together. Fortnite's success can be attributed to its constant innovation and willingness to adapt to player feedback. The developers are always introducing new weapons, items, and gameplay mechanics to keep the experience fresh and exciting. The game's seasonal events, which often tie into popular movies and TV shows, are also a major draw, bringing new challenges and rewards to the game. The building aspect of Fortnite sets it apart from other battle royale games, allowing players to create defensive structures and strategic vantage points. Mastering the building mechanics is essential for success in Fortnite, and it adds a layer of depth and complexity to the gameplay.
Beyond the core battle royale mode, Fortnite also offers a variety of other game modes, including Save the World, a cooperative tower defense mode, and Creative mode, which allows players to design and build their own islands and games. This versatility ensures that there's always something new to discover in Fortnite. The game's monetization model is also relatively fair, with most cosmetic items being purely optional and not affecting gameplay. While there are some items that can provide a slight advantage, such as battle pass rewards, these are not essential for success. 3. Pokémon UNITE
Calling all Pokémon trainers! Pokémon UNITE is a strategic team-based battle game where you control your favorite Pokémon and battle it out in 5v5 matches. Level up your Pokémon, learn new moves, and coordinate with your team to score points and defeat the opposing team. With its accessible gameplay and deep strategic elements, Pokémon UNITE is a must-play for any Pokémon fan. The game's objective is to score more points than the opposing team by depositing energy into their goals. This requires careful coordination and communication with your teammates, as well as a deep understanding of each Pokémon's strengths and weaknesses. Pokémon UNITE features a diverse roster of Pokémon, each with its own unique abilities and playstyles. Mastering each Pokémon is key to success in the game, and it adds a layer of depth and complexity to the gameplay.
Pokémon UNITE also features a ranked mode, where you can compete against other players and climb the leaderboards. This adds a competitive element to the game, and it encourages players to improve their skills and strategies. The game's monetization model is relatively fair, with most cosmetic items being purely optional and not affecting gameplay. While there are some items that can provide a slight advantage, such as held items, these are not essential for success. 4. Rocket League Sideswipe
Rocket League Sideswipe takes the high-octane fun of Rocket League and shrinks it down for mobile devices. This free-to-play game features 2v2 matches where you control rocket-powered cars and try to score goals in a soccer-like arena. With its intuitive controls and fast-paced gameplay, Rocket League Sideswipe is perfect for gaming on the go. The game's 2D perspective adds a unique twist to the Rocket League formula, and it makes it easier to control your car and perform acrobatic maneuvers. The objective of the game is simple: score more goals than the opposing team. However, mastering the game's physics and controls is essential for success.
Rocket League Sideswipe also features a ranked mode, where you can compete against other players and climb the leaderboards. This adds a competitive element to the game, and it encourages players to improve their skills and strategies. The game's monetization model is relatively fair, with most cosmetic items being purely optional and not affecting gameplay.
